May be required to provide on-call support. * As an Infrastructure Engineer on the Linux server team, you'll provide strategic support and execution of organizational initiatives across our global landscape. In addition, you will collaborate with internal clients, peers, and leadership to support the modernization of our hybrid hosting strategy. * Day-to-day work includes a balance of project and service delivery/operations work. * Project work includes building and maintaining robust, scalable, and secure Linux server hosting solutions. This includes Linux systems administration, automation, and scripting in in a hybrid on-prem/cloud environment. * Operations work, including working support requests for internal customers. * Duties include participating in an on-call rotation 5 days per week. * Collaborate with team members and other teams. * Create and update process documentation. a.
